Rocco Liggieri, a handsome 35-year-old man, a former water polo player in love with life, enthusiastic about what he does among his mountains and perpetually “got it good.” With him is Viola Nassivera, partner and mother of two little girls, the other half of this precious project, with a family behind her that has specialized in meat production and processing for about seventy years, cheese aging for almost twice as long, and for “only” two lustra also engaged in the world of cured meats. The two met at a Manu Chao concert in 2014, she was fresh from a significant relationship that had recently ended, and had been brought there by a friend to have a good time, he was there with friends and was just back from many evenings of fun. They met and liked each other, and shortly thereafter they were living together.

Vera's family has been in this world for generations, her grandfather was among the founders of the Prosciuttificio Wolf in Sauris and an important part of the history of Carnia. In those years his uncle needed someone to help him promote the products at various markets and fairs, so Rocco began to travel around Italy and Europe selling cured meats and cheeses.

"I learned how to make cheese, cottage cheese, salami, sausage, and after Viola I fell in love with that whole world, its true and authentic stories, the people who had lived them. I would attend markets and sell people something I had taken part in. I would talk to cooks and restaurateurs, we would eat together, and at the end of the meal I would sell them everything I had brought. I discovered how great it is to create with your own hands and how much satisfaction it gives you. Mario, Viola's dad, is a hotelier and had always had the dream of building something in his land, in Carnia, where the story began, “ Rocco says passionately.


From Borgo Eibn to Malga Festons
Their first project as a couple was the now famous Borgo Eibn, a unique place visited also by many VIPs, but above all a farm, a house that has become a meeting place, intimate, of many. A special place with which to unplug and enjoy peace, nature, beauty and good food, among these myrifical mountains where you can find everything you need to feel good.

Along this passionate love affair with the land, however, there was that tragic fire on January 23, 2023 that destroyed an important part of the jewel Borgo Eibn. “When things like that happen to you, you have to react immediately, you have no alternative. All big changes can bring good things. You have to be good at seizing them and always think positive,", Rocco says.

And so it was, while awaiting the rebirth of Borgo Eibn, Rocco and Viola have been pursuing another project not far away and just as special, where they can be happy and welcome the many fans of this kind of experience, of smiling life. In fact, they have recently been welcoming joyful wayfarers to a remote place called Malga Festons, a natural paradise that touches 2,000 meters above sea level, whose official opening was staged last November 30.

350 Limousine cows grazing on alpine pasture, a dozen wonderful Haflinger horses roaming around this authentic farm house, a fireplace, a stube, wood spread everywhere, the scent of the forest, and good, sincere cooking always accompanied by wine and grappa. Rocco has specialized since the days of Borgo Eibn in the use of embers, and here he continues to do so with the "fogolar furlan", an outdoor brazier where cooking and feeling come together during the ancient ritual of cooking over fire.

It starts in the morning with breakfasts prepared by Rocco with eggs scrambled in brown butter, trout eggs, salted cheese and smoked ricotta, or tarts with homemade apricot and berry jam (with real cream). An absolute must-try that the boys have made a flag of is the potato frico with salted cream cheese and dandelion, a majestic traditional Carnic dish of the highest enjoyment.



The tagliolini with alpine butter, Parmigiano, mushrooms, parsley, potato gnocchi, garden minestrone with musetto and stravecchio cheese, mixed ragu of beef and pork, speck and lemon, or even goulash with polenta cooked on the typical wood-fired spolert, wine-glazed cheeks with crepes and root stock, smoked roast beef (a hybrid of bresaola and carne salada smoked in-house cut like a carpaccio) with toasted hazelnuts, wild spinach.


The boiled meat and mustards, root stock, baked sweet potatoes with salted cheese and rosemary, barbecued venison, and ribs with sage wine and rosemary. Can you imagine?
